Great Paddle, Bad t-grip
"Werner's Bandit is one of the more dependable paddles on the market. It has a breezy and efficient swing weight and reliably strong blade and shaft. Out of the more than dozen canoe paddles I have used in a decade of consistent whitewater paddling, the Bandit is the paddle I keep coming back to (and the carbon layup for rocky/ class IV-V runs). All that being said, I have noticed the Werner t-grips get consistently smaller and cheaper over recent iterations. I wish they would make a solid, strong, straight t-grip so I didn't have to make my own."
